Vocational Courses are certain disciplines which enables individuals to acquire skills which are traditionally non-academic and totally related to a specific trade, occupation or vocation. They are also known as Technical Education, Career and Technical Education (CTE) or Vocational Education and Training (VET) as they directly develop expertise in a particular group of techniques or technology through manual or practical activities.Vocational courses are primarily designed in such a way that they impart a thorough application-based study wherein theoretical concepts of a field are not studied independently, but are subordinated to the understanding of techno-operational aspects of specific jobs. Till few years back such courses were looked down upon by majority. With diversification in various fields, the industry requires more and more skilled people. With huge demand of skilled workers the popularity of the vocational courses has risen. These courses are offered at comparatively less cost than the university or college degree and some are also available online.
Some of the vocational courses are:

Bachelor of Business Administration (BBA) / Bachelor of Business Studies(BBS) after 10+2
Bachelor of Business Administration (BBA) or Bachelor of Business Studies (BBS) is the undergraduate level course for Business Management. Taking up a BBA/BBS course will allow a student to take up a job in a good organisation as a Management Trainee and will allow him to grow with the organisation to take up managerial positions in any organisation.
Following are the key benefits of doing a bachelor's course in Business Management:
Career-oriented: Traditional university education is not job oriented and hence does not prepare students for a corporate career. A course like BBA, on the other hand, gives a jumpstart in the corporate world as a management trainee in banking, marketing, consultancy, finance, FMCG, consumer durables, information technology, industrial goods, advertising and many other sectors.
Foundation for MBA: Most of MBA institutes today give higher weightage to people with relevant experience that you can gain after doing BBA. A few years of work experience bolsters the chances to get admission into prestigious MBA courses. BBA/BBS is a course, which provides not only the basics and deeper concepts of all the functional areas of management but also the practical understanding of the management concepts.
Personality development: BBA/BBS course helps in overall enhancement of personality because of the uniqueness of the teaching methodology adopted. Students learn team-skills, leadership skills, working under pressure, meeting deadlines, communication skills (both written and oral) etc.
In the BBA / BBS course, a student would of course learn the fundamentals of the functional areas of management. In today's competitive scenario, a sound managerial education is a pre-requisite to success. Bachelor of Business Studies offers a launch pad by providing top-notch managerial education at the undergraduate level.

Bachelor of Computer Applications after 10+2
Career opportunities: There are tremendous job opportunities in the major IT giants. One may start as a programmer or a software engineer and then move up the ladder as senior software engineer, team leader, project leader, project manager and so on.
With IT becoming an indispensable part of industry, home and government, IT professionals are in ever-increasing demand. Major opportunities for IT are in financial services sector, design development (CAD), management information systems (MIS), Knowledge Processing sector etc.
The employment opportunities offered in this sector are phenomenal. A 3 year full time professional degree course is offered by various universities/institutes under B.Sc (H) computer science or Bachelor of computer applications (BCA).
Eligibility
The student should be a pass in 12th Class of 10+2 of CBSE or equivalent with a minimum of 50% marks in aggregate with pass in English (core or elective or functional) and Mathematics or Computer Science / Informatics Practice / Computer Applications.

B.Sc. Information Technology or Bachelor of Science in Information Technologyafter 10+2
B.Sc. Information Technology or Bachelor of Science in Information Technology is an undergraduate Information Technology course. The degree course is awarded after successfully completing a three years program in the study, design, development, implementation, support or management of information systems with the use of software applications and computer hardware to convert, store, protect, process, transmit, and securely retrieve information. In other words, B.Sc. (Information Technology) degree is the comprehensive course that involves the study of computing technology, covering everything from installing applications to designing complex computer networks and information databases. B.Sc. (Information Technology) degree course includes the study of software development, software testing, software engineering, computer networking, web design, databases, programming, etc.
B.Sc. Information Technology Eligibility:
The basic eligibility criterion for pursuing B.Sc. (Information Technology) degree is qualifying 10+2 or equivalent examination in Science stream with Maths, Physics and Chemistry as subjects studied and with a minimum of 50% marks secured in Maths and/or in aggregate from a recognized board of the country.
Some reputed colleges and institutes also conduct entrance examination to get admission to their B.Sc. (Information Technology) degree course. Selection to the degree course in these colleges are based on marks secured in the final merit i.e. total marks aggregated in the final exams of 10+2 and the entrance exam.
